Today
Time drags its bruised knuckles across the table,
each second a small, red wound opening,
the clock's mouth ticking—drip, drop,
as if the faucet of the world were
leaking something vital,
and I sit, watching, my body becoming wood,
the joints creaking in their sockets,
my mind a slow slaughter, wings pinned to a board.
Lying still, comatose, waiting for time to pass by...
